Learning Disability Week

Learning Disability Week 2020 takes place online from 15 to 21 June. The theme of the week is the importance of friendships during lockdown.

People with a learning disability already experience high levels of loneliness and social isolation and that this will only have been made worse by the lockdown as they have been unable to see their friends and families. Find out how friendships can help tackle isolation, as well as how to stay in touch with friends when you can't see them, on the Mencap website: https://www.mencap.org.uk/get-involved/learning-disability-week-2020
